Transaction 0532496307779d4df76e3ddc5db393a692d5190e7c8b333d3290865adf39b5c7
1 Input
1 Output
-
0532496307779d4df76e3ddc5db393a692d5190e7c8b333d3290865adf39b5c7:0
- value
- 5257430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c40dc816eb9ee314a9eb43d58c88d5d70d63a7a8 OP_EQUAL
- address
- 3KZeshqNwNfNVYo8Wwwx4gFFSaw9nqEYwj